You just have to make sure that your vehicle is "winterized" You would need a block heater, antifreeze rated up to -35 to -40 Celsius (-31 to -40 F)... snow tires and a remote starter (not obligatory, but nice, very nice to get into a warm vehicle and the ice has melted off the windshield.) |
